2011-10-21 6 views
2

私と一緒にお立ち寄りください、私はこの全CPUの事を掘り始めました。NUMA - ローカルメモリ

RAM下の図に示されている四角は、それらが何を参照していますか?メモリページ?私が知る限り、CPUにはメモリに関連するものが1つしかありません。

図のRAMは共有キャッシュだけですか、それとも何ですか?その図において

NUMA Architecture Diagram

答えて

3

、4つのCPU及びその中央RAMブロックの各グループは、NUMAノードです。キャッシュは各CPUの内部にあるので、図には示されていません。したがって、4つのCPUからなる各グループは、高速ローカルRAMのブロックを共有します。

各ノード内で、ローカルRAMへのメモリアクセスは非常に高速です。別のノードへのリモートアクセスは、通信ネットワークを経由する必要があるため、速度が遅くなります。したがって、NUMA。

+0

ローカルRAM?いつCPUがRAMを取得したのですか?それとも、チャンクに分かれて「ローカルメモリ」と呼ばれるメインメモリですか? – ebb

+0

メインメモリがチャンクに分割されています。 4つのCPUからなる各グループは、主メモリの一部のみを有する。その部分はローカルメモリです。 – Mysticial

+0

@ミステリ​​ー、ああ - それははるかに理にかなっています! - 私は各CPUにいくつかのメモリがあると思っていました。NUMAアーキテクチャで使用すると、それぞれのメモリを共有しました。簡単な答えをありがとう:) – ebb

関連する問題